The Tinée ({{IPA|fr|tine}}; {{langx|oc|Tiniá}}) is a river that flows through the Alpes-Maritimes department of southeastern France. It is {{convert|69.9|km|mi|abbr=on}} long.{{sandre|id=Y62-0400|nom=La Tinée}} Its drainage basin is {{convert|743|km2|abbr=on}}.[http://www.observatoire-eau-paca.org/bassin_versant/tinee-la-114.html Bassin versant : Tinée (La)], Observatoire Régional Eau et Milieux Aquatiques en PACA Its source is on the east side of the Col de la Bonette, in the Maritime Alps. It flows through Saint-Étienne-de-Tinée, Isola and Saint-Sauveur-sur-Tinée, and it flows into the Var near Utelle. The Guercha and the Vionène are its tributaries.
